The Role of Color in Web Design

Color plays a critical role in web design and can significantly impact user experience. In this article, we explore color psychology and its implications for creating effective web designs that resonate with your audience.

Understanding Color Psychology

Color psychology is the study of how colors affect perceptions and behaviors. Different colors evoke various emotions and associations, which can influence how users interact with your website. Understanding these associations can help in choosing an effective color palette for your brand.

Choosing the Right Colors

When selecting colors for your website, consider your brand’s personality and the message you want to convey. For example, blue is often associated with trust and professionalism, while yellow represents positivity and energy. Aligning your color choices with your brand values can enhance user perception.

Creating Visual Hierarchy

Color can also be used to establish visual hierarchy in web design. Use contrasting colors to highlight important elements, such as call-to-action buttons or headings, guiding users’ attention to key areas of your website.

Impact on Conversion Rates

Research indicates that colors can influence conversion rates. For instance, a striking call-to-action button can draw users in and encourage them to engage with your brand. Testing different colors can reveal what resonates best with your audience.

Consistency Across Platforms

Maintaining color consistency across your website and other marketing materials is crucial for brand recognition. A cohesive color scheme helps establish a strong brand identity, making it easier for users to recognize and remember your brand.

Conclusion

Understanding color psychology in web design can significantly impact user experience and overall effectiveness. By choosing the right colors and establishing visual hierarchy, you can create engaging and successful web designs that resonate with your audience.
